Azerbaijani bank implements online-loan payment system

Azerbaijan Materials 17 January 2013 17:55 (UTC +04:00)

Azerbaijan, Baku, Jan. 17 / Trend, H. Valiyev /

Goldenpay technically completes the online-loan repayment system in Azerbaijani Unibank, the company told Trend on Thursday.

The system envisages opportunities for borrowers to repay loans through the Internet, which will be an entirely new service rendered by the bank to customers. The loan will be paid through the borrower's credit card funds.

The borrower will have to ensure the availability of funds in the bank account equal to the amount necessary to repay the debt by the scheduled date.

The advantage of electronic payment is that besides paying for the loan, the user will not have to pay an extra fee for this kind of service.

"At present, issues relating to the commission, as well as technical aspects have been completely resolved", the company said. "Changing the bank identification number (BIN) is a limiting factor in the practical use of this type of service. As it turns out, not all card accounts were tied to current accounts. The bank assured that it will resolve the problem during the next few days. Beta testing of the service will start as soon as possible. Afterwards, it will be available to all."

Goldenpay said that leasing companies and non-bank credit institutions which are also able to connect to its online-payment system are next.

"We are very interested in the largest networks selling mobile phones, which have their own loan programs", the company said. "They also have queues, inconveniences related to the regions, etc. At present, we are negotiating with them. Mobile phone providers are interested in connecting with the banks. Moreover, one of the advantages of banks is that the number of loans that those connected to the service provide must not be less than 300,000 units".
